Forex Trading Deceptions: How to Detect and Avoid Them
Navigating the dynamic world of Forex trading can be both exhilarating and risky. While opportunities for profit abound, it's essential to remain vigilant against deceptive schemes designed to exploit unsuspecting traders. These scams often prey on beginners individuals seeking fast riches, promising unrealistic returns boiler room scam with minimal effort. To protect yourself from falling victim to these con artists, familiarize yourself with common red flags and implement robust safety measures.
- Be wary of guaranteed profits: No legitimate Forex trading strategy can guarantee consistent profits. If an offer sounds too good to be true, it probably is.
- Scrutinize brokers thoroughly: Ensure your chosen broker is regulated and licensed by a recognized financial authority. Verify their credentials and read third-party reviews to assess their track record.
- Avoid high-pressure sales tactics: Legitimate brokers will not pressure you into making immediate decisions. Take your time, ask questions, and thoroughly understand the risks involved before committing funds.
Implement risk management strategies: Never invest more than you can afford to lose. Set clear profit and loss targets to control potential damage. Diversify your portfolio across different currency pairs to spread risk.
